Rumour: Ferrari to shake-up race crew with Jock Clear in Leclerc's garage

According to reports in Italy, F1i and ScuderiaFans.com, Mattia Binotto has forced a shake-up of crews inside the Scuderia garage. Reports suggest that Sebastian Vettel's entire team have moved across where they'll work with new recruit Charles Leclerc. The man from Monaco is now expected to have senior performance engineer Jock Clear in his workforce. Clear has been guiding many drivers to world championships in the past. He's worked with Jacques Villeneuve, Michael Schumacher, Nico Rosberg and Lewis Hamilton.
